Here, we report deleterious allele-specific interactions between an NLR and a non-NLR gene cluster, resulting in not one, but multiple hybrid necrosis cases in Arabidopsis thaliana. The NLR cluster is RESISTANCE TO PERONOSPORA PARASITICA 7 (RPP7), which can confer strain-specific resistance to oomycetes. The non-NLR cluster is RESISTANCE TO POWDERY MILDEW 8 (RPW8) / HOMOLOG OF RPW8 (HR), which can confer broad-spectrum resistance to both fungi and oomycetes. RPW8/HR proteins contain at the N-terminus a potential transmembrane domain, followed by a specific coiled-coil (CC) domain that is similar to a domain found in pore-forming toxins MLKL and HET-S from mammals and fungi. C-terminal to the CC domain is a variable number of 21- or 14-amino acid repeats, reminiscent of regulatory 21-amino acid repeats in fungal HET-S. The number of repeats in different RPW8/HR proteins along with the sequence of a short C-terminal tail predicts their ability to activate immunity in combination with specific RPP7 partners. Whether a larger or smaller number of repeats is more dangerous depends on the specific RPW8/HR autoimmune risk variant.","journal":"PLOS Genetics","year":2019,"id":11325,"datarank":2.024351980951191,"base_score":4.343805421853684,"endowment":4.343805421853684,"self_citation_contribution":0.6515708132780527,"citation_network_contribution":1.3727811676731385,"self_endowment_contribution":0.6515708132780527,"citer_contribution":1.3727811676731385,"corpus_percentile":null,"corpus_rank":null,"citation_count":76,"citer_count":57,"citers_with_citation_signal":52,"citers_with_endowment":52,"datacite_reuse_total":0,"is_dataset":false,"is_dataset_confidence":0.0499,"is_oa":true,"file_count":0,"downloads":0,"has_version_chain":false,"published_date":"2019-07-25","fair_score":null,"fair_percentile":null,"algorithm_id":"datarank_citation_only_1hop_v6","ranking_scope":"data_only","authors":[{"id":91366,"name":"Rui Wu","orcid":"0000-0002-2348-8059","position":1,"is_corresponding":false},{"id":91367,"name":"Sang-Tae Kim","orcid":"0000-0003-1645-6021","position":2,"is_corresponding":false},{"id":91368,"name":"Wanyan Xi","orcid":null,"position":3,"is_corresponding":false},{"id":91369,"name":"Anette Habring","orcid":"0000-0001-5447-9975","position":4,"is_corresponding":false},{"id":91370,"name":"Jörg Hagmann","orcid":"0000-0002-7232-3103","position":5,"is_corresponding":false},{"id":18788,"name":"Anna-Lena Van de Weyer","orcid":"0000-0002-5180-897X","position":6,"is_corresponding":false},{"id":91371,"name":"Maricris Zaidem","orcid":"0000-0002-1913-6771","position":7,"is_corresponding":false},{"id":91372,"name":"William Wing Ho Ho","orcid":"0000-0002-7360-2243","position":8,"is_corresponding":false},{"id":91373,"name":"George Wang","orcid":"0000-0001-5214-9382","position":9,"is_corresponding":false},{"id":91374,"name":"Ilja Bezrukov","orcid":"0000-0003-0420-4329","position":10,"is_corresponding":false},{"id":6849,"name":"Detlef Weigel","orcid":"0000-0002-2114-7963","position":11,"is_corresponding":false},{"id":6850,"name":"Eunyoung Chae","orcid":"0000-0002-0889-9837","position":12,"is_corresponding":false},{"id":6842,"name":"Ana Cristina Barragan","orcid":"0000-0003-1656-9261","position":13,"is_corresponding":false}],"reference_count":73,"raw_metadata":{"citation_network_status":"fetched"},"created_at":"2026-03-01T18:20:47.508186Z","pmid":null,"pmcid":null,"fwci":null,"citation_percentile":null,"influential_citations":0,"oa_status":null,"license":null,"views":0,"total_file_size_bytes":0,"version_count":0,"fair_f":null,"fair_a":null,"fair_i":null,"fair_r":null,"fair_zscore":null,"fair_rationale":null,"fair_model":null,"fair_agent_version":null,"fair_fulltext_source":null,"fair_has_llm":null,"fair_computed_at":null,"clinical_trials":[],"software_tools":[],"db_accessions":[],"linked_datasets":[],"topics":[]}
